Marketing & Development Manager

Port Townsend Film Festival

Position: Marketing & Development Manager

Location: Flexible schedule, hybrid in-office and at home–approx 2-3 days in-office/week.

Status: Full-time salaried, non-exempt. Approximately 40 hours per week, M-F.

Compensation & Benefits: $57,500-$63,500, DOE; health insurance; paid vacation and sick leave

Proposed Start Date: March – May 2023

Instructions: Please send a brief cover letter and resume to [email protected]; position is open until filled. No phone calls, please.

Organization Overview

The mission of the Port Townsend Film Festival (PTFF) is to spark community through film. Now in its 24th year, the nonprofit hosts year-round events to educate, entertain, and enliven our community. PTFF is well-positioned for success in 2023 and beyond as we run two in-person and virtual hybrid festivals, partner with schools and community groups, and support filmmakers worldwide. We seek a Marketing and Development Manager to be a capable core member of our small, productive team.

Job Responsibilities

The Marketing & Development Manager (MDM) is responsible for increasing the organization’s revenue and building a positive image for the Port Townsend Film Festival (PTFF) regionally and nationally. This position requires someone with excellent verbal and written communication skills, strong interpersonal skills, and someone who is able to work independently with little supervision. The MDM is a skilled networker who invents creative means to connect patrons, donors, and sponsors to the mission of PTFF.

Core Responsibilities

Development & Fundraising (40%)

  • Develop annual fundraising strategy for donors and sponsors to meet established financial goals
  • Conduct research on prospective sponsors, corporate foundations, and individual donors
  • Serve as the primary point of contact for prospective sponsors, corporate foundations, and individual donors
  • Develop and maintain ongoing relationships with all donors; maintain accurate donor files
  • Manage all elements of sponsorship: acquisition, value proposition, proposal/contracts, tracking, fulfillment, and relationship-building
  • Oversee organization and orchestration of fundraising events (annual gala, end-of-year fundraising drive)
  • Research, write, apply for, and maintain fulfillment requirements for grant funding

Marketing (40%)

  • Develop annual promotional strategy and advertising budget
  • Create and/or oversee the creation of print, tv, radio, web, and social media advertising to promote and build awareness for festival programs, in collaboration with the Graphic Designer
  • Create and/or oversee the creation of the organization’s public communication, including newsletters and press releases

Administrative/Organizational (20%)

  • Create monthly reports for the Board and other reports as needed
  • Conduct research to stay informed on best practices and trends for marketing and development
  • Track and report on advertising and fundraising budgets; maintain organized records
  • Other duties as assigned by the Executive Director and in support of the organization
